When choosing a shipping thermal printer, several key features are essential. One critical factor is print speed. A printer that can produce labels quickly saves valuable time. Look for models that print at a minimum speed of 4 inches per second. For businesses with high shipping volumes, this can make a significant difference.
Another important feature is connectivity options. A versatile printer should support USB, Bluetooth, and Wi-Fi. This ensures it can easily integrate with your existing systems. Consider how the printer interfaces with your shipping software too, as seamless integration is vital. The ability to adjust settings easily is another aspect that often gets overlooked. User-friendly controls can make daily operations smoother.
Print quality is crucial for clear and scannable labels. Look for a printer with a resolution of at least 203 DPI. This helps ensure that barcodes remain legible, preventing shipment delays. When selecting a shipping thermal printer, understanding printing technologies is crucial. The two main types are direct thermal and thermal transfer. Each technology has distinct benefits and drawbacks that can impact your choice.
Direct thermal printers use heat to create images on special thermal paper. These printers are typically faster and require less maintenance. They are ideal for generating shipping labels that do not need to last long. However, exposure to heat or light may fade the prints over time. If you're printing short-term labels, this option is convenient.
On the other hand, thermal Transfer Printers utilize a ribbon to transfer ink onto materials. They produce more durable, high-quality prints suitable for various surfaces. This technology is often preferred for long-lasting labels, especially in challenging conditions. However, thermal transfer printers can be more expensive and require more frequent maintenance. Understanding the specific needs of your shipping operations will guide the decision between these technologies.

When selecting a shipping thermal printer, connectivity options play a crucial role. USB, Bluetooth, and Wi-Fi are the primary choices, each with its pros and cons. USB connections offer reliable speed and stability. However, they can limit your mobility and require physical connections. Many users find this less convenient in dynamic work environments.
Bluetooth provides a good balance, allowing for mobility while maintaining a decent connection range. It’s relatively easy to set up, but users may experience occasional disruption. This option is suitable for those who need portability without sacrificing too much on efficiency. On the other hand, Wi-Fi enables you to print from anywhere within the network range. It supports multiple devices seamlessly, making it ideal for busy shipping operations. Yet, it can be less reliable, subject to network issues that could slow down processes.
Choosing the right connectivity option depends on your specific workflow. Consider your working conditions, the volume of shipping, and where you need to print.
